Corridors, build era, and taxing boundaries shape what you can buy in Bridgeport and what it costs to hold.
Bridgeport sits on US 380 west of Decatur in Wise County, named for the toll bridge built across the West Fork of the Trinity in the 1860s. Bituminous coal mined here from the 1880s until 1929 shaped the town, and the shale hauled out with it fed a brick industry that followed. Lake Bridgeport, completed in 1931 north of town, added a separate class of lake and acreage property distinct from the older grid around the historic commercial district. Bridgeport ISD is the taxing district.
Bridgeport sits in Wise County, where the combined property tax rate runs about 1.40 percent of market value for the 2025 tax year, ranging 1.22 to 1.67 percent depending on the school district. On a $350,000 home with a homestead exemption that works out to roughly $314 a month. The Texas homestead exemption reduces only the school district portion, not the county or city portion, which is the detail most online estimates miss.
Taxes and insurance are a large share of a monthly payment in Texas, so a national mortgage estimate will understate what a Bridgeport home actually costs to hold.
